開發者必備的10個免費IDE和代碼編輯器
下面,我列出了一些資源比較豐富的代碼編輯器和IDEs,在開發復雜的程序的過程中,它們可以幫助你節省大量的時間。它們擁有所有的支持工具和強大的功能,能讓你在開發過程中保持靈活和高效。
1. Codelite
Codelite是一個開源并且免費的跨平臺集成開發環境,它支持C/C++編程語言。它對于任何新手程序員來說都是非常好的工具,并且在輕量級的項目中被高度推崇。這個功能豐富的IDE有一個非常直觀的界面和一些動態工具,同時它還能很好地兼容很多瀏覽器。
2. Bluefish
Bluefish是一個靈活的開源編輯器。它擁有很多非常好的功能,可以讓編輯過程更加輕松和快捷。它簡單易用,并提供了許多的功能來編寫和編輯自己的源代碼,以創建高質量的Web項目。Bluefish也包含一些額外的程序和片段作為擴展。它作為一個開源項目,還有一些更好的機會可以增加擴展性的功能。
3. Java Inventor
Java Inventor是一個高性能的Java IDE,能讓Java應用程序的開發和部署更加容易。它的產生就是為了減少Java程序員的開發時間。他是一個RAD工具能讓你創建表格,管理數據,報告等。IDE部分能對你的應用程序的整體外觀和感覺進行改造。
4. JS Bin
你可以測試你的JavaScript代碼的可靠性并看到它的實際運行情況。JS Bin是一個交互的IDE,可以讓開發者創建和分享他們的工作,這樣誤差就可以及時地被檢測到并解決。它還能讓你在輸出之前進行預覽,并用于進一步的編輯和分享。它是完全免費的,還擁有許多功能,可以幫助你簡化你的開發流程。
5. Komodo IDE
Komodo IDE是一個跨平臺的集成開發環境,支持所有的主要編程語言,能讓你的開發工作快速完成。它擁有一個智能的代碼編輯器,會幫助你編寫出高質量的代碼。它還提供了一種支持Python 2.4-3.3版本的多線程自動調試器。
6. jEdit
jEdit是一個非常先進的文本編輯器,用于編寫Java程序,同時還能兼容所有主要的瀏覽器。它具有一個內置的宏語言和易于擴展的插件設計,可以直接從jEdit的插件管理器直接下載并安裝。它也很容易定制,對于新手和有經驗的開發人員來說都是非常適合的。
7. Aptana
Aptana是一個專業的開源工具,專門用于開發Web應用程序。Aptana主要是針對Javascript的開發。它也支持多種編程語言,能實現對CSS,HTML,JavaScript的全面支持。對于那些開發PHP和Ruby的開發者來說,Aptana也是一個非常好的選擇。
8. Code:: Blocks
Code::Blocks是一個免費的支持 C/C++編程的開源集成開發環境。它可以在所有主要的平臺上無縫運行,并且是高度可定制的和可配置的。它使用插件框架建立,可以通過安裝一些功能性的插件進行擴展。它還帶有一個插件向導,這樣您就可以創建自己的插件。Code::Blocks是絕對通用的并能很好地用于建設您的項目。
9. DrJava
DrJava對于初學者來說是非常簡單的并且功能比較齊全。它是免費的開源集成開發環境,主要針對那些開發領域的初學者。它還包括一些強大和神奇的功能,使得這個IDE也成為了高級開發人員的首選。DrJava還提供了多平臺的支持功能,帶有一個直觀的界面,讓開發過程變得簡單快速。
10. Coda
Coda是一個富文本編輯器,可以讓你為Web項目創建簡潔,快速和高效的代碼。使用Coda你還能進行預覽并根據需要作出適當的調整。此外,Coda也會給你一個完美的方式來管理你的本地和遠程文件。
本文翻譯自:www.k2ice.com
譯文鏈接:10 Free IDs and Code Editors That Are Useful for Programmers
轉載請注明:慧都控件網